At +25 it's going to sink in some once mounted and lowered back down to the ground. Might wanna get spacers to bring them back out some.

Stock ****, seat was a bit further back than my normal position. Never adjusted it from the drive to the track like I would on the road course. The side bolsters on the race seat do make it slightly harder to shift and I was rushing myself ( very evident in the other 2 botched runs). I did put a lot of pressure on myself trying to beat pro_350z in his Stillen Supercharged car. He is not a drag racer either.

Still fun for a night, getting out and getting to drive my car. It's been in the garage broke for a while.
